== Function == | == Function == | ||
[[Proteasome]] (PRTS) are large protein complexes which degrade unneeded proteins into small polypeptides<ref>PMID:22350895</ref>. The '''26S PRTS''' is composed of a central '''20S core particle''' which contains 4 stacked rings each with several members and two 19S caps.
